Control of starter ring gears

KLS Ljubno is important producer of rings for engine flywheels (starter ring gears, mass rings, signal rings). Company is located in Slovenia and supplies to major automotive suppliers globally.

At KLS Ljubno they believe quality is a sales argument. They strive towards products deliveries of high quality, without claims and on time. Their production processes are planned and developed in accordance with high degree of reliability. The share of delivered poor-quality products is very low. These are mainly detected during manufacturing and are not delivered to customers. Consequently their quality ranking with customers is less than 5 ppm and recently.

Even if the share of poor-quality products is very low, the client insists that all such products have to be detected during manufacturing process, so reliable, 100% inline quality control was required.

Our challenge

Designing inline inspection and measurement cell using machine vision technology for starter rings and other rings for engine flywheels. Cpk required was > 2, ensuring tolerances in the range of 0,01 mm (for some measurements even 0,05mm). To reach this in rough industrial environment the holistic system approach to compensate effects of physical environment was developed and included in the solution.

Features

  • Standalone, inline machine vision solution for optical inspection of starter rings, performing:
    • dimensional measurement (diameter, radial thickness, circularity, excentricity, radial runout),
    • detection of edge burrs and swarfs,
    • measurements of chamfer edge profile,
    • measurement of gear tooth chamfer,
    • inspection of tooth shape,
    • surface inspection;
    • detection of cracks on inner ring surface,
    • detection of imprints and other irregularities.
  • Number of optical measuring sites: 3.
  • Cycle time: inline (8s)
  • Tolerances:
    • tolerances of inner ring diameter: ± 0,05 mm (with diameters ranging from 160 mm – 400 mm),
    • tolerances of outer ring diameter (toothed): ± 0,2 mm,
    • Ring (axial) thickness: ± 0,025 mm,
    • tolerances for circularity, excentricity, radial run out: 0,25 mm.
  • Repeatability < 6%.

Benefits

With this approach, client did succeed in reducing defect rate below 5 ppm. For three consecutive years they have reached "6 sigma" at ppm and less than two claims per million delivered products. Till today, client has implemented 28 such machines on their production lines.
